首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>CRM 4/ CRM 2011 API是“真正的”web服务吗?

CRM 4/ CRM 2011 API是“真正的”web服务吗?
EN

Stack Overflow用户
提问于 2013-08-09 13:31:53
回答 2查看 100关注 0票数 0

当时我正在开会,有人告诉我,CRM不是一个真正的web服务。我总是假设API是一个web服务,因为您必须下载WSDL才能使用它。那么,它是一个web服务还是非web服务?

我只想澄清一下,我说的是编译成.net可执行文件的API,而不是javascript "fetchXML“或"oData”调用。

EN

回答 2

Stack Overflow用户

回答已采纳

发布于 2013-08-09 13:58:14

我会问他们把“真正的”web服务定义为什么。基于W3C定义,它符合以下标准:

  • 支持网络上的可互操作的机对机交互。
  • 以机器可处理格式(特别是WSDL)描述的接口。
  • 其他系统以其描述所规定的方式与Web服务交互,使用SOAP消息,通常使用HTTP与XML序列化结合其他Web相关标准进行传递。

也就是说,它确实有一些特性,使得它不同于传统的web服务(例如WSDL动态支持实体/属性更改),但从体系结构的角度来看,我认为它是一个web服务。

票数 1
EN

Stack Overflow用户

发布于 2013-08-09 13:46:19

您可以通过添加一个web服务引用来访问它,并且可以使用来自JavaScript的SOAP请求调用它,所以我会说是的。

票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/18147849

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档